Go for "Zendcore for oracle" (a combined effort of  oracle and Zend). This will bring your problem to an end.

take the following steps:

1.  Download Apache
2.  Download Zendcore
3.  Install Apache
4.  Install Zendcore

And you are good to go.

Write your PHP page, save with ".php" extension and save to the root directory ("hdoc")

below  is the path to the root directory.

My Computer > C: drive > program files > apache > apache2 > hdoc

Finally, call the php file from your browser by typing http://localhost/filename.php

Remember, with Zendcore, you don't need to install PHP.

@nich

Here is an all-in-one package to solve your Apache/PHP/mysql problems:
go to http://wampserver.com/en/
download the .exe file for windows, install it and everything falls in place.

you do not need to bother with installing any of the 3 seperate components above.

Hope it helps.  Smiley
